A reference layer

Make the machine legible. Keep the person in control.

The Bitcoin Ecosystem is not a replacement for sensors, inspection, legal identity or accountable service. It is a design direction for the record around those facts.

Our proposed vehicle passport links build events, service provenance, battery history, owner permissions and selected settlement options without naming a specific chain or requiring a public feed of daily movement.

A long-lived object

Ownership should not erase the story.

A vehicle can outlive its first buyer, its first software generation and even its first battery. A portable passport gives each new chapter enough context to begin with confidence.

What the layer is good at

Context, not spectacle.

Bitcoin technology can strengthen the integrity and portability of records. It cannot prove that an input was truthful or that a vehicle is safe. Human accountability remains part of the system.
